Five Children Injured by Landmine Explosion in Kandahar

July 22, 2024

Zan News

Zan News - Kandahar: Five children were injured due to a landmine explosion in Kandahar province.

Local sources in Kandahar report that the incident occurred earlier today, Monday (July 22), in the "Timuryano" area of Dand district in this province.

According to the sources, the mine exploded while the children were playing with it.

Among the five children, the health condition of two is reported to be critical.

Local Taliban authorities in Kandahar have not commented on the incident yet.

It is worth noting that remnants of long-lasting wars in Afghanistan occasionally claim the lives of citizens, especially children.

This comes as the United Nations Office for the Coordination of Humanitarian Affairs recently stated that at least 300 people have died due to explosive materials in Afghanistan in the first six months of this year, 85 percent of whom are children.
